Steam quality measurement and calorie measurement In the past, steam trade settlement, due to the backward measurement methods, the quality measurement method is still used at home and abroad. Although people have long questioned the rationality of this method, mass flow measurement is relatively simple, while heat measurement is difficult to implement in analog instruments, so mass measurement is still accepted by people. After the computer technology entered the flow meter, steam heat measurement and quality measurement became simple, so the voice of people to realize heat measurement has become a concrete action. Water vapor is the most commonly used heat carrier. However, in the process of its occurrence and transportation, state changes are unavoidable, and the steam, temperature and pressure at the outlet of the boiler or the outlet of the temperature and pressure reduction station always change to a certain extent, so the specific enthalpy of the steam (the heat contained in the steam per unit mass) ) changes accordingly. The more serious problem is that after the steam has been transported for a long distance, the grade of the steam will drop due to the loss of heat along the way. Moreover, this working condition is not fixed. With the changes of seasons, weather, user load, etc., the steam pressure and temperature in the pipeline are always changing. The biggest disadvantage of adopting the quality measurement method is the end user. The quality measurement method is not always cost-effective for the supplier, because the steam quality index promised by the supplier to the user cannot be just right. In order to ensure the promised indicators, the supplier always has a margin, which means the loss of profits for the supplier. After switching to heat measurement, the measurement result includes both the quantity of steam and the quality of steam. The above-mentioned unreasonable phenomena are all eliminated, thus reflecting the fairness and justice of measurement.
